            there rims are 17x7.5 fronts and 17x8.5 rears with both offsets at 41(im assuming IS means the offset on the inside of the rims since there is no other numbers on there)

              Originally posted by tyman
              there rims are 17x7.5 fronts and 17x8.5 rears with both offsets at 41(im assuming IS means the offset on the inside of the rims since there is no other numbers on there)
              41 offset all around you will need 20mm all around

                              Originally posted by efficient
                              Too much work just for a set of wheels.^
                              I disagree ^... Most 5 lug conversions are made for just that reason, a set of wheels. You are going to tell me that its a performance enhancement to convert your car to 5 lugs using 318ti trailing arms and M3 components in the front. The way I figure is the majority of e30 owners that go that route is just for that specific reason, to swap the style 5's or BBS LM's etc etc. Lets face it, 5x120 is a popular fitment and our e30's are not made in those measurements, and some very popular wheels that come in the 5x120 bolt pattern is what I see on e30's all the time. So tell me, is it to much work for just a set of wheels...
